Purpose of the Job

The Inventory Control Manager plays a critical role in managing and optimizing inventory levels for both the company and its customers. They are responsible for providing senior leadership, strategic direction, and oversight to all aspects of inventory control processes, ensuring accurate record-keeping, efficient stock management, and timely replenishment to meet operational needs. The Inventory Control Manager collaborates with various departments, such as inbound, outbound, control tower, and directly with clients, to maintain an efficient and cost-effective inventory management system.

Job Description

  • Lead and supervise a team of inventory control staff, ensuring they are properly trained and adhere to standard operating procedures, including receiving, counting, storing, and fulfilling customer orders (both internal and external).
  • Ensure accurate and up-to-date records of inventory levels using inventory management software or systems (SAP).
  • Analyze inventory data to identify trends, discrepancies, and opportunities for improvement.
  • Implement inventory tracking systems, conduct regular audits, and maintain accurate records of stock movements and levels.
  • Assist in the reconciliation of inventory variances.
  • Prepare regular reports on inventory performance, stock levels, turnover rates, and related key performance indicators (KPIs) for management review.
  • Monitor employee performance, provide feedback, and conduct performance evaluations.
  • Continuously review and enhance inventory control procedures to increase efficiency and accuracy.
  • Implement best practices and industry standards to optimize inventory management processes, such as balancing inventory levels to prevent shortages or overstock.
  • Collaborate closely with suppliers to ensure timely delivery of materials, negotiate terms, and manage relationships.
  • Develop labor plans and budget equipment needs for review with site leadership, ensuring alignment with operational goals.
  • Manage the handling of expired or damaged products, including repackaging, disposal decisions, or returning items to inventory as needed.
  • Maintain in-depth knowledge of internal and customer systems to effectively support the team in resolving inventory and production-related issues.
